Cat Challengers are the best thingt, since sliced bread. Out here the farmers ans ranchers use a lot of them, and use them hard. The steep hill sides are a little hard on the inside of the tracks, but now there are after market kits that help that, problem. The man was right, Cat owns Perkins now.They are a real good engine, easy to work on and the parts won't send you to the poor house either.

Tractor Proflie: John Deere Model R - by Staff. The John Deere Model R, the last of the lettered tractors, was the first diesel-powered tractor produced by John Deere with a gasoline starting engine. It was also the first tractor they produced that had an optional steel cab. The photo above shows the tractor w
